Description For Chief Software Engineer–Simulation

The Boeing Company is seeking a Chief Engineer for Software Engineering Modeling, Simulation and Emulation in Everett, WA. This pivotal role will shape Boeing's future simulation framework supporting all programs throughout their lifecycle. Reporting directly to the Director, you'll serve as the lead technical authority, ensuring product integrity and driving innovation in simulation and modeling.

The position requires a visionary leader with deep expertise in aerospace simulation, behavioral modeling of complex systems, and hardware emulation. You'll work in a casual but professional environment with multi-disciplined engineering teams, developing innovative solutions for complex aerospace challenges. The role offers significant impact potential, leading initiatives that push technological boundaries.

Key responsibilities include overseeing the design of Boeing's future simulation framework, guiding the Engineering Office, collaborating with stakeholders, and leading legacy system modernization efforts. The position requires extensive experience in object-oriented programming, software development tools, and hardware-in-the-loop simulation.

The compensation package is competitive ($174,250 - $270,250) and includes comprehensive benefits such as health insurance, retirement plans, and flexible spending accounts. The role requires 25% domestic and international travel, U.S. Person status, and the ability to obtain a Top Secret clearance.

This is an excellent opportunity for a technical leader passionate about advancing aerospace technology and driving organizational success through innovative simulation solutions. The position offers long-term career growth potential in both technical leadership and management tracks.
